LYNCHBURG, Virginia, Dec. 8 -- Appalachian Power issued the following news release:
Lynchburg city public school students will benefit from a new $20,000 American Electric Power Foundation grant from Appalachian Power.
Lynchburg Beacon of Hope, an organization that provides the city's public school students with the tools and resources to attain post-secondary educations, was awarded the grant on Dec. 5.
